What is Easter Monday?

Easter Monday is celebrated in Bosnia and Herzegovina on April 13, 2026, following Easter Sunday. This Christian holiday commemorates the resurrection of Jesus Christ and falls within the Eastertide season, marking a significant time for many believers.

It is recognized as a public holiday in the country, meaning businesses and government offices typically close to observe it. Many residents take advantage of this day off to participate in religious activities and family gatherings.

Why it matters

Easter Monday holds significant cultural and religious importance in Bosnia and Herzegovina, serving as a day for individuals to reflect on the deeper meanings of the Easter celebration. It acts as a reminder of hope and renewal which resonates in today’s society.

Moreover, the holiday brings families and communities together, reinforcing social ties and shared traditions that are essential to the cultural heritage of the region.

How to observe

Traditionally, people mark Easter Monday by attending church services, where prayers and hymns celebrate the resurrection of Jesus. This religious observance fosters community and spiritual reflection among participants.

Family gatherings are common on this day, often featuring festive meals that include a variety of traditional dishes. The shared meals provide an opportunity for families to come together and strengthen their bonds amidst the holiday spirit.
